Swift
Your guide to everything new in Swift, related tools, and supporting frameworks.
From expanded support across platforms and community resources, to an optional language mode with an emphasis on data-race safety, this year’s Swift updates meet you where you are. Explore this year’s video sessions to discover everything that’s new in Swift 6, find tools that support migrating to the new language mode at your own pace, learn about new frameworks that support developing with Swift, and much more.
VIDEOS
Explore the latest video sessions
What’s new in Swift
What’s new in SwiftData
Migrate your app to Swift 6
Go small with Embedded Swift
A Swift Tour: Explore Swift’s features and design
Create a custom data store with SwiftData
Explore the Swift on Server ecosystem
Explore Swift performance
Consume noncopyable types in Swift
Track model changes with SwiftData history
FORUMS
Find answers and get advice
Find support from Apple experts and the developer community on the Apple Developer Forums, and check out the Swift Forums on swift.org.
Explore Swift on the Apple Developer Forums
COMMUNITY
Meet the community
Explore a selection of activities hosted by developer organizations during and after WWDC.
RESOURCES